Monster Hunter Wilds Max HR Explained
Currently, *Monster Hunter Wilds* does not impose a maximum Hunter Rank or HR cap. Similar to its predecessors in the series, your Hunter Rank can continue to rise as you progress through the game. Every 10 ranks, you'll receive a small reward, making it worthwhile to push your HR as high as possible. However, once you've completed all High Rank missions, further grinding might only serve as a badge of honor rather than offering tangible benefits.
How to Increase Hunter Rank
Boosting your Hunter Rank in *Monster Hunter Wilds* is straightforward. Focus on completing the main story missions; these are essential for increasing your HR during the narrative portion of the game. Optional side quests, while beneficial for other reasons, do not contribute to raising your Hunter Rank.
Your Hunter Rank plays a pivotal role in multiplayer scenarios, as it dictates which monsters you're eligible to hunt. Keeping up with your friends and the community can be crucial, especially if you're playing in a group. Once you transition into High Rank missions, continue to tackle new and Tempered monsters to unlock further missions and increase your HR efficiently.
